If you have a household with more than one neurodivergent child, then you have most likely experienced their needs clashing. Perhaps you have a seeker and an avoider who annoy each other? Perhaps family days out are just not worth the hassle?
This workshop considers:
- The four steps to calm(ish)
- Flashpoints
- Scenarios
- Strategies
There will be an opportunity at the end of the presentation to discuss ‘live’ situations and trouble-shoot ideas and strategies that may help. These sessions are open to all parent carers in Somerset who have a child with additional needs and/or a disability.
